Admission to the Master of Science in Computer Science program at SDSU is competitive, with a focus on candidates who demonstrate a solid academic background and a passion for the field. Prospective students are required to submit a transcript, a resume, and an academic letter of recommendation as part of the application process. Additionally, international applicants must demonstrate their proficiency in English by achieving satisfactory scores on standardized tests such as the IELTS, TOEFL, or Duolingo.
